    FEATURES • High-performance stereo D/A converter in a standard half-rack package. • D/A converter: 24-bit, 96kHz, 128x oversampling. • Dynamic Range: 115 dB (A-weighted). • Supports 16-, 18-, 20- and 24-bit data widths. • Supports sample rates from 22kHz to over 100kHz. •...

    Œ  Ž   Back Panel 9V AC Jack: This jack provides connection to the Super DAC’s external "wall wart" power supply. The Super DAC uses a 9 Volt AC, 500 mA (or more) power supply. Analog Out Left: The XLR (3 conductor) male connector outputs a balanced, +4 dB (professional) level signal.

    TROUBLESHOOTING Symptom: When power is applied, there are no LED's lit on the Super DAC's front panel. Make sure the correct power supply is properly plugged into the unit and also into a live wall source or power strip. Also make sure the Solution: unit’s Power button is pushed (and latched) in.

    SPECIFICATIONS: Dynamic Range: 115.5 dB (A-weighted) D/A CONVERTER: THD+N @ 0dBFS: -100 dB (A-weighted) SNR (idle channel noise): 117 dB (A-weighted) Frequency response: 20Hz-20kHz, -0.1, -0.18 dB Balanced Outputs: +4 dBu nominal, +20 dBu peak Unbalanced Outputs: -10 dBV nominal, +6 dBV peak Size: 8.5”W X 1.7”H X 4.5”D.
